During the exceptional heatwave in June 2026, Belgium recorded over 2,015 excess deaths, the highest number since the implementation of the death monitoring system in 2000. The excess mortality rate reached 48% nationwide, significantly impacting the elderly and individuals with chronic illnesses, as well as an increase in deaths among those under 65. Temperatures exceeding 30°C for seven consecutive days, coupled with elevated ozone levels, heightened health risks. This prompted authorities to review and strengthen protective measures for the most vulnerable populations, amid warnings that such heatwaves could become a persistent threat to European health systems.
